#638698 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#638698 is composed of 38.8% red, 52.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.9% cyan, 11.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 200.4 degrees, a saturation of 21.1% and a lightness of 49.2%. #638698 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6ffff with #000d31.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

Shades and Tints of #638698
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060809 is the darkest color, while #fdfd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#638698
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#768085 is the less saturated color, while #02a5f9 is the most saturated one.
